U’khand’s Ashta Tattva & Ekatva tableau to shine near Statue of Unity on Oct 31

PIONEER EDGE NEWS SERVICE/Dehradun
The tableau representing Uttarakhand State, titled Ashta Tattva and Ekatva, will be showcased during the Parade on October 31 in front of the Statue of Unity in Ektanagar, Gujarat. This event commemorates the 150th birth anniversary of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el. The tableau aims to highlight the spiritual and natural beauty of Uttarakhand, as well as various aspects of its culture and progress.
Director general of the State’s Information department Banshidhar Tiwari informed that the State has the honour of participating in this significant national event. After several rounds of discussions and evaluations by an expert committee from the Home ministry, Uttarakhand’s tableau, along with those from eight other States, was selected for presentation. Tiwari further informed that the tableau Ashta Tattva and Ekatva, symbolises the spirit of harmony and unity represented by the eight elements. It will showcase Uttarakhand’s sacred religious sites, natural beauty, cultural richness and its progressive approach towards sustainable development, he added.
The tableau is being constructed under the guidance of joint director of the Information department KS Chauhan. He stated that all preparations for the tableau and the cultural presentation by the artists have been completed. A 14-member team of folk artists from the state will perform traditional folk dances during the Unity Parade. Chauhan added that the State team successfully participated in the full-dress rehearsal held at the Statue of Unity on Wednesday.
